T-LLM Compiler: Trusted LLM-based Code Optimization and Verification Framework

Read the original on arXiv AI →

arXiv:2608. 14953v1 Announce Type: new Abstract: Recent advances in Large Language Models (LLMs) have opened opportunities to apply high-level code transformations to the field of code optimization, and it has since emerged as one of the most fundamental tasks for LLMs to perform; however, at present, LLMs struggle to apply wide-ranging code optimization tasks due to both the complexity of the code and the inability to independently verify the correctness of the transformations.
